See the GNU *) (* Lesser General Public License for more details. *) (* *) (* You should have received a copy of the GNU Lesser General Public *) (* License along with this library; if not, write to the Free Software *) (* Foundation, Inc., 59 Temple Place, Suite 330, Boston, MA 02111-1307 *) (* USA *) (**************************************************************************) (** Concrete implementation based on native gettext library. @see <http://www.gnu.org/software/gettext/gettext.html/> Gettext library @author Sylvain Le Gall *) (** {1 Concrete implementations} *) open GettextTypes open GettextUtils open GettextCategory (** Native implementation of gettext. All translation are bound to C library call. Still use check_format, to ensure that strings follow printf format. *) module Native : GettextTypes.REALIZE_TYPE = struct (**/**) let realize t = (* Here we do the binding between C library call and the information we have in parameter t. *) let native_category_of_category cat = match cat with | GettextCategory.LC_CTYPE -> GettextStubCompat.LC_CTYPE | GettextCategory.LC_NUMERIC -> GettextStubCompat.LC_NUMERIC | GettextCategory.LC_TIME -> GettextStubCompat.LC_TIME | GettextCategory.LC_COLLATE -> GettextStubCompat.LC_COLLATE | GettextCategory.LC_MONETARY -> GettextStubCompat.LC_MONETARY | GettextCategory.LC_MESSAGES -> GettextStubCompat.LC_MESSAGES | GettextCategory.LC_ALL -> GettextStubCompat.LC_ALL in let default_dir = match t.path with default_dir :: _ -> Some default_dir | [] -> None in let bind_textdomain_one textdomain (codeset_opt, dir_opt) = (let codeset = match codeset_opt with Some codeset -> codeset | None -> t.codeset in ignore (GettextStubCompat.bind_textdomain_codeset textdomain codeset)); match dir_opt with | Some dir -> ignore (GettextStubCompat.bindtextdomain textdomain dir) | None -> ( match default_dir with | Some dir -> ignore (GettextStubCompat.bindtextdomain textdomain dir) | None -> () ) in (* We only use the first path of t.path, since there is no notion of search path in native gettext. So the MO file should be in : - first component of t.path, - directory pointed by bindtextdomain, - default directory of gettext. *) let _ = GettextStubCompat.textdomain t.default in let _ = match t.language with | Some language -> ( try GettextStubCompat.setlocale GettextStubCompat.LC_ALL language with Failure _ as exc -> let () = fail_or_continue t.failsafe exc () in GettextStubCompat.setlocale GettextStubCompat.LC_ALL "" ) | None -> GettextStubCompat.setlocale GettextStubCompat.LC_ALL "" in let () = MapCategory.iter (fun cat locale -> ignore (GettextStubCompat.setlocale (native_category_of_category cat) locale)) t.categories in let () = MapTextdomain.iter bind_textdomain_one t.textdomains in fun printf_format textdomain_opt str_id str_plural_opt cat -> let check x = if printf_format then match GettextFormat.check_format t.failsafe (Singular (str_id, x)) with | Singular (_, str) -> str | _ -> str_id else x in let ncat = native_category_of_category cat in let textdomain = match textdomain_opt with | Some textdomain -> textdomain | None -> t.default in let translation = match str_plural_opt with | Some (str_plural, n) -> GettextStubCompat.dcngettext textdomain str_id str_plural n ncat | None -> GettextStubCompat.dcgettext textdomain str_id ncat in check translation end (** Native implementation of gettext. Use the Native module, but use informations provided to preload all textdomain translation. The preload is made by trying to translate the string "", which is mandatory in MO file. This is not the default behavior of gettext. Use this module if you know that it is better to preload all string. Don't use this module if you think you will only have a few strings to translate. *) module Preload : GettextTypes.REALIZE_TYPE = struct (**/**) let realize t = let t' = Native.realize t in let () = MapTextdomain.iter (fun textdomain _ -> (* We only load LC_MESSAGES, since it is what is mainly use with * gettext. Anyway, this is just a local optimization... *) ignore (t' false (Some textdomain) "" None LC_MESSAGES)) t.textdomains in t' end
